Third suspect arrested for $45,000 theft

A third suspect was arrested following a $45,000 theft earlier this year.

On May 27, police began investigating a burglary at a commercial property in the 3600 block of Lauzon Road.

They said the suspects stole 30 compression fittings. The fittings can only be purchased from utility companies and are estimated to be worth $45,540.

The officers stated that they were able to secure 29 of the 30 stolen fittings. Three wanted suspects were identified.

On May 29, a 48-year-old woman was arrested and charged with possession of property obtained by crime and trafficking in property obtained by crime.

On August 9, another suspect, a 37-year-old man, was arrested and charged with possession of property obtained by crime, trafficking in property obtained by crime, and fraud under $5,000.

The third suspect was arrested on Monday. The 56-year-old man is charged with possession of property obtained by crime and trafficking in property obtained by crime.
